I made this card a little while ago, but never got around to posting it. It's one of the sweet man's favorites. He kept bugging me to post it on my blog so here it is...


I love the stamp set(Time Travellers) from Tim Holtz. I used the gears in the background. Can you spot them? I also used Tim's paper stash (Destinations) for the whole structure of the card.

Here you can see the layers a bit better.

A time keeper gentleman that travels through time . The holes in the card could be rips in the time/space continuem. Sweet man thought they were bullet holes. That's cool too. I guess art is in the eye of the beholder. What do you think?
